How do you avoid ever getting cauliflowers?
If they appear in your painting, you can do the following: Leave them and be proud of them! However if it really bothers you, use a small clean, damp brush and gently tease the bloom, pressing your tissue down to lift off any moisture and continue working in this way until the bloom has gone (if you have used a staining colour it may not go altogether). What you don't want to do is introduce any more moisture into your painting, otherwise you may get more. From the onset you need to ensure you don't have puddles sitting in your sky, tilt them and let them run off the side and wipe them with tissue. Also try not to put wet in damp paint.
